Moving Estimate Scams: Hidden Fees and Red Flags to Watch For

0
238

A moving estimate should help you plan your relocation with confidence, not leave you dealing with unexpected costs. Unfortunately, some dishonest movers use misleading estimates to attract customers and then increase the price with hidden fees that were never clearly explained. These deceptive practices have become one of the most common complaints in the moving industry.

Understanding Moving Estimate Scams and knowing the warning signs can help you avoid financial surprises. By recognizing hidden fees and identifying red flags early, you can choose a reliable moving company and enjoy a smoother relocation.

Why Hidden Fees Are a Common Problem

Many customers focus on the total estimate without asking how the price was calculated. Scam movers take advantage of this by providing incomplete quotes that exclude additional charges.

Once the move begins, customers may discover they must pay for services they believed were already included.

The result is a moving bill that is much higher than expected.

Common Hidden Fees Used by Scam Movers

Hidden charges can appear in many forms. Some may be legitimate if disclosed in advance, while others are intentionally concealed until moving day.

Watch for fees related to:

  • Long carrying distances
  • Stairs or elevators
  • Fuel surcharges
  • Packing supplies
  • Heavy furniture
  • Appliance handling
  • Storage
  • Shuttle services
  • Last-minute scheduling changes

Always ask for a complete breakdown of every potential charge before agreeing to an estimate.

Red Flag #1: An Extremely Low Estimate

One of the most common Moving Estimate Scams starts with a quote that is much lower than every competitor.

While saving money is important, unrealistic pricing often signals that additional charges will appear later.

A trustworthy moving company explains exactly what is included instead of relying on unusually cheap offers to secure bookings.

Red Flag #2: No In-Home or Virtual Survey

Professional movers generally inspect your belongings before preparing an accurate estimate.

This assessment helps determine:

  • Shipment size
  • Number of boxes
  • Furniture volume
  • Special handling requirements
  • Accessibility challenges

Companies that provide instant estimates without understanding your move may not be giving accurate pricing.

Red Flag #3: Unclear Pricing

If a company cannot explain how your estimate was calculated, proceed carefully.

A professional estimate should clearly identify:

  • Transportation costs
  • Labor
  • Packing services
  • Insurance options
  • Additional fees
  • Payment schedule

Vague pricing often leads to disagreements later.

Red Flag #4: Frequent Estimate Changes

Price adjustments without reasonable explanations are another warning sign.

Dishonest movers may increase costs by claiming:

  • More items than expected
  • Additional weight
  • Longer walking distances
  • Extra loading time

While legitimate adjustments can occur, repeated pricing changes deserve careful attention.

Red Flag #5: Large Upfront Deposits

Professional movers typically request little or no payment before moving day.

Be cautious if a company asks for:

  • Large cash deposits
  • Wire transfers
  • Non-refundable advance payments

These payment methods make it difficult to recover your money if problems arise.

Understand Estimate Types

Knowing the difference between estimate types can help you avoid misunderstandings.

Binding Estimate

The quoted price remains fixed unless you request additional services after accepting the estimate.

Non-Binding Estimate

The final price may change depending on shipment weight and services provided.

Binding Not-to-Exceed Estimate

The customer pays the quoted amount or less if the actual moving cost is lower.

Before signing, confirm exactly which estimate type you're receiving.

Don't Ignore Customer Reviews

Customer reviews often reveal pricing problems that estimates don't.

Look for repeated complaints about:

  • Hidden fees
  • Unexpected invoices
  • Poor communication
  • Billing disputes
  • Delayed deliveries

If the same pricing issues appear repeatedly, consider another moving company.

Questions to Ask Before Accepting an Estimate

Don't be afraid to ask detailed questions.

Examples include:

  • Is this estimate binding?
  • What services are included?
  • Could the final price increase?
  • What additional fees might apply?
  • Are packing materials included?
  • Is fuel included in the estimate?
  • Can I receive the complete estimate in writing?

Professional movers should answer every question clearly.

Compare Estimates Carefully

Instead of comparing only the total price, compare the complete value offered by each company.

Comparison Point Why It Matters
Estimate Type Determines pricing flexibility
Included Services Prevents surprise charges
Additional Fees Identifies hidden costs
Insurance Protects your belongings
Licensing Confirms legal operation
Reviews Reflects customer satisfaction

A transparent estimate usually provides better long-term value than the cheapest quote.

Simple Ways to Protect Yourself

Reducing your risk doesn't require complicated planning.

Follow these best practices:

  • Request estimates from multiple movers.
  • Read every page of the contract.
  • Verify licensing and insurance.
  • Confirm all pricing in writing.
  • Keep copies of estimates and receipts.
  • Avoid rushing your decision.
  • Ask about every possible additional fee.

These simple habits can save you significant money and stress.
